Creature Rush Game Design
This tutorial is a single-player combat game that utilizes HUD Messages and Billboard devices to create a narrative during gameplay.
Players in this game will experience both internal and external dialogue as they shoot their way to victory, eliminating creatures that become become harder to fight over time,
Currently, only games with multiple players can set win/lose conditions for the end-of-round settings. Since this is a single-player game, players will achieve a victory even if they are eliminated.
Use this template if you want to learn how to use informational devices to creatively communicate game rules, storylines, and internal dialog to players. This template is also good for creating hoard-and-aim training games.

Devices Used
These devices were used for this island tutorial:
- 1 x Pop-up Dialog
- 1 x Class Designer
- 1 x Conditional Button
- 2 x Creature Spawners
- 1 x Timer
- 1 x Damage Amplifier Powerup
- 2 x Elimination Managers
- 1 x End Game
- 1 x Health Powerup
- 1 x HUD Controller
- 4 x HUD Messages
- 4 x Item Spawners
- 1 x Mutator Zones
- 1 x Player Spawn Pad
- 2 x Random Number Generators
- 5 x Triggers
